A Successful Treatment
For Cigarette Addiction

97% of 1000 Smokers Experienced Loss of Craving
We
Can Stop Smoking Effortlessly

     1000 patients craving a cigarette undertook single treatments of Alpha-Stim® microcurrent cranial electric stimulation (CES) lasting ten to twenty minutes.  In 972 of the patients, the craving disappeared totally within two minutes (usually), and did not return for the remainder of the treatment.    That's a 97.2% success rate.

    CES with Alpha-Stim® relieves cravings and prevents withdrawal.  Quitting becomes possible, easy, and even effortless. The only other necessary ingredient is a sincere desire to quit.  Use of the Alpha-Stim® is usually beneficial in other ways, including relief of symptoms such as pain, anxiety, depression, insomnia, migraine, fibromyalgia, menstrual cramps, and spastic colitis, among others.  

     Nutritional supplements are a very important aid in the process.  The right supplements can greatly enhance well-being and further reduce the risk  of smoking related conditions (cancer is still a risk for at least seven years after stopping), and can repair damage done to blood vessels, skin, and other important body parts.
